Laura Mercier Souffle Body Creme Sampler Collection £40

This comes out every year to form part of the Laura Mercier Christmas Collection. This set includes 4 sample sizes of their famous souffle body cremes and each jar weighs 100g/4oz. The scents that are included within the set are:-
- Almond Coconut Milk
- Ambre Vanilla
- Creme de Pastache
- Fresh Fig
All the scents actually remind me of ice cream, due to them smelling sweet and good enough to eat.

I actually brought this set for myself, so then I could try the body cremes before I commit to buying a full size one. The full size body cremes cost around £40 each.

My Jo Malone Birthday Treat Experience

I really look forward to having this around this time of year, as its a little treat for me from Jo Malone.

The Birthday Treat consists of an hand & arm message; using a fragrance combination of your choice, a glass of champagne & some chocolates, which are specially made for Jo Malone. Also, as part of the Birthday Treat you will receive a little complementary gift.

For my hand & arm message I chose the fragrance combination of Wild Fig & Cassis, & English Pear & Freesia. I had the English Pear & Freesia as my base scent, followed by Wild Fig & Cassis cologne. My hand & arm message was carried out by the lovely Matthew at the Jo Malone counter in Selfridges, Manchester, & he couldn't do enough for me.

Also, while I was at the Jo Malone counter I purchased a small bottle of the Wild Fig & Cassis cologne, as I hadn't brought a Jo Malone fragrance in a while.

The complementary gift really put a smile on my face, as I didn't know what it was. But when I opened it I received a miniature bottle of the Nectarine Blossom & Honey cologne, and also a small Orange Blossom Body Creme.
